What are the topics included in UP B.Ed JEE syllabus?
-
1 Answer
-
As per the official notification of UP BEd JEE, the syllabus covers the following topics:
General Knowledge: In this section the questions will be based in Current events, history, geography, and general science.
Language (Hindi/English): In this section the questions will be based on Grammar, comprehension, and vocabulary.
General Aptitude: Here the questions will test candidates proefficiency in Logical reasoning, data interpretation, and numerical ability.
Subject Ability: Topics related to the candidate's chosen stream (Arts, Science, Commerce, etc.).

Yes, final-year graduation or post-graduation students can apply for UP BEd JEE 2025, provided they meet minimum eligibility criteria by the time of counseling. They must produce proof of qualifying their degree during document verification to secure admission into the BEd program.
